Output e66aa9741f25f582a04583f1079c6a625105313e93f89b8fd45b114370e4a828:1

value
1451092759
script pubkey
OP_0 OP_PUSHBYTES_20 dc9723d8e6e4011483ec08fa7f0c498490da9d9e
address
bc1qmjtj8k8xusq3fqlvpra87rzfsjgd48v7j02cd3
transaction
e66aa9741f25f582a04583f1079c6a625105313e93f89b8fd45b114370e4a828
spent
true